Precision Farming – Smarter Decisions

Precision farming has revolutionized agriculture. A new generation of machinery equipped with GPS sensors and data tracking allows farmers to make informed choices based on the field conditions in real time. Tractors can now accurately and efficiently apply water, fertilizer, and seeds. This targeted approach reduces environmental impact and helps farmers save on costs. A reputable farm and ranch equipment supplier offers machinery that supports these precision-based farming techniques.

Automation Reducing Labor Dependence

Agriculture is facing a labor shortage that is becoming more and more problematic. With fewer workers, farmers can still maintain productivity using advanced machinery. Robotic harvesters and automated tractors are now able to do jobs that used to require manual labor. These machines provide consistent results over a longer period of time, reducing human error and fatigue. Automation allows the farmer to focus on more important tasks, such as planning, monitoring, or business growth.

Improved Efficiency For Planting And Harvesting

Modern planting, harvesting, and tillage equipment has greatly improved operational efficiency. High-capacity seeds can cover large fields quickly and ensure consistent depths and spacing. Harvesters equipped to monitor yields collect valuable information during harvest. This data helps farmers evaluate performance and plan the next season. These technological advances enable farms to operate within tighter deadlines, especially when it comes to critical planting and crop harvesting windows that directly impact output and product quality.

Technology-Driven Livestock Management

Smart equipment is not just limited to crop production. Smart equipment has also been beneficial for livestock operations. Automated feed systems, health monitors, and climate-controlled housing all improve animal welfare. Sensors monitor animal health indicators to alert farmers of potential issues. This proactive strategy reduces losses while improving the performance of the entire herd. Many livestock-focused operations use a trusted farmer and ranch equipment provider for modern tools tailored specifically to animal care.

Data Integration And Farm Management

The data produced by modern machines can be used to integrate farm management software. Farmers can track machine performance, monitor the fuel usage, analyse soil conditions, predict maintenance, and more. Data-driven planning leads to better maintenance and fewer unexpected failures. Predictive equipment maintenance tools can alert farmers to potential failures, saving them time and money. A professional provider offers guidance to farmers when selecting equipment that integrates seamlessly into digital farm management platforms.
